Output e40d602cef8fb8d8862d73d02fe676be080ac8bc7355b432d81f655c6c42c1a1:1

value
10565075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ff670d8755660369b7a5f579f58c29c334ccad1 OP_EQUAL
address
364cuZqVNjXCw2sMR425ahguByzF6RMbvz
transaction
e40d602cef8fb8d8862d73d02fe676be080ac8bc7355b432d81f655c6c42c1a1
confirmations
406265
spent
true